trochili \troch"ili\, n. pl. nl. see trochilus. zool.
   a division of birds comprising the humming birds.
   1913 webster

trochilus \troch"ilus\, n.; pl. trochili. l. trochilus a
   kind of small bird. gr. ?, fr. ? to run.
   1. zool.
      a a genus of humming birds. it formerly included all the
          known species.
      b any one of several species of wrens and kinglets.
          obs.
      c the crocodile bird.
          1913 webster

   2. arch. an annular molding whose section is concave, like
      the edge of a pulley; -- called also scotia.
      1913 webster
